Can We Actually Make This Slab Level?! Living off the land - Week 4
In this episode, we finally finish the foundations for our house build โ a massive milestone in our off-grid journey. After weeks of clearing, measuring, mixing, and battling the elements, we lock in the base that will carry our future home. Itโs raw, physical work, but seeing those foundations complete makes everything feel real. We also build a proper pig pen for our newest addition. This little legend is going to play a big role in our self-sufficient setup, helping us create a more sustainable lifestyle out here. From cutting posts to securing fencing, we show exactly how weโre setting things up to make it work long term. And of course, no week is complete without heading out for a feed. We jump in the water and spear a few fish to keep protein on the table. Living remotely means earning your meals โ and thereโs nothing better than cooking what you catch the same day.
